60th Congress of the Brazilian Society of Tropical Medicine
About the event
Since 1962, the Brazilian Society of Tropical Medicine has organized MEDTROP, a congress that has established itself as a national benchmark in the field, addressing relevant, cutting-edge, and comprehensive topics, and benefiting from significant national and international partnerships and collaborations.
It is with great pleasure that we announce the 60th Congress of the Brazilian Society of Tropical Medicine (MEDTROP 2025), to be held from November 2 to 5, 2025, at the João Pessoa Convention Center, Paraíba.
MEDTROP, organized by the Brazilian Society of Tropical Medicine (SBMT), is considered the largest multidisciplinary event in tropical medicine in Latin America, which will bring together more than 3 thousand participants and together we will also celebrate the 60th Edition of this important scientific event for the country.
For the 2025 Congress, the chosen location was the João Pessoa Convention Center in Paraíba. One of the capitals with the best quality of life in the Northeast, João Pessoa is known as "Gateway to the Sun" because the city is home to Ponta do Seixas, the easternmost point in the Americas, which makes the city known as the place "where the sun rises first on the American continent." A peaceful destination, it's also known for its beautiful beaches, forró music, São João festivities, lively bars, beautiful historic buildings, and a very welcoming population.
